Authoritarian parenting from the word authoritarian, we can have an idea that this type of parenting style focuses on imposing authority on children without any exception.
They see themselves as the authorities and do not allow any questions about their decisions or demands.
Generally authoritarian parents are not very emotional or affectionate and are often critical of their children if they fail to meet their expectations.

Authoritative parenting is not new.
It is one of four parenting styles that were described as early as the 1960's.
Authoritative parenting is a style wherein the parents and children communicate amicably.
